Publisher Description

The story begins on the south side of Chicago. It is a quiet neighborhood with mostly wooden framed houses built in the early 1900's. There are some brick houses, which were built in the early 1960's. I lived in one of those wooden framed two -story house. It had a hedge around the front with two evergreens behind it.

The boys from the south side of town included Tom, Dan, Ron, and me. Me, I'm Bob, I came from a family of seven. The seven of us included my two brothers; one older one younger, my two younger sisters, my parent, and me. I'll be your narrator throughout the book. I was a slender boy, with brownish-black hair that I wore in a regular haircut.
